The magnetic properties of CeCoMn, Ce₃Co₃Mn₄ and Ce₃Co₆Mn alloys have been investigated by magnetization and susceptibility measurements in the temperature range (5-300) K and magnetic field up to 12 T. X-ray powder diffraction measurements showed that all three alloys are isostructural and crystallize in the cubic MgCu₂ structure type. Both Ce and Co atoms are non-magnetic in all alloys like in the isostructural compound CeCo₂. Magnetic behavior of the investigated alloys is mostly due to the Mn moments and depends essentially on the Mn-Mn distances. The interaction between the Mn moments is antiferromagnetic in CeCoMn and Ce₃Co₃Mn₄ but a paramagnetic behavior for Ce₃Co₆Mn was evidenced in the studied temperature range.
